Postby Bones2484 on Fri May 17, 2013 5:33 pm

betiko wrote:so you agree that for the people just watching the show the whole harrenhall situation isn't explained clearly? bolton and his men just happen to be in harrenhall, we don't even know why.


Well... it was explained, just might not have seen the relevance of it. We did see Tywin leave and we did see Robb and his men enter a short time later.

If you remember, Robb and company traveled to Harrenhall expecting a fight at the beginning of this season. When they got there they just found it empty with a bunch of Northeners dead (and Maester Qyburn barely alive). Robb then left Bolton in charge and went back to Riverrun. The show never explained the Bloody Mummers and where they came from, they just "appeared" in an episode where they captured Brienne/Jaime and brought them back to Harrenhall.

But as Kizkiz said, in the books it happens differently.
